GPPD on the Hunt for Benjamin Obadiah Foster, Extremely Dangerous and Armed with a Handgun

The Grants Pass Police Department (GPPD) is on the lookout for Benjamin Obadiah Foster, a 36-year-old man wanted on charges of kidnapping, assault, and attempted murder.[0] Authorities say that Foster is believed to be armed with a handgun and should be considered extremely dangerous.[1] He was last known to be driving a dark blue 2008 Nissan Sentra 4-door with Oregon license 407EDX, which police located and recovered.[1]

The police responded to a residence in the 2100 block of Shane Way just after 6:50 p.m.[2] Officers found a female victim who had been bound and severely beaten into unconsciousness and was taken to an area hospital in critical condition.[3] The victim was taken to the hospital in critical condition on Tuesday and is currently in critical condition.[4]

In 2017, Foster was charged with battery leading to domestic violence in after strangling his then-girlfriend on Christmas Eve. Foster observed that someone else had sent her a text message, and then the attack occurred.[0] In 2019, Foster was accused of felony assault, battery, and kidnapping for attacking his then-girlfriend, according to charging documents. This was while the other case was still in the court system.

Police believe that Foster received assistance in fleeing the area and Tina Marie Jones, 68, was arrested “for Hindering Prosecution” as authorities searched for the suspect.[5] Furthermore, police stated that Foster is taking advantage of online dating platforms. They are of the opinion that he is exploiting these apps to get assistance from women unknowingly, in order to evade being apprehended, or to single out potential targets.[0]

GPPD released an updated photo of Foster last week and asked anyone seeing Foster or knowing his whereabouts to immediately call 911 and reference Grants Pass case #23-3570.[4] Police also warned Foster may have changed his appearance by shaving his beard and hair or by changing his hair color.[3]
